Some academics say ’sexting’ or sending sexual images of themselves is normal for teenagers?
From Australia, the Canberra Times reports on the phenomenon “dubbed sexting”and efforts by some academics to dismiss it as harmless. The article indicates:
The full extent of sexting has not been quantified, but a recent survey by a teenage girls’ magazine Girlfriend found 40 per cent of respondents had been asked to send sexual images of themselves to schoolfriends, boyfriends, girlfriends or potential suitors . . .
The practice has already led to 32 Victorian teenagers being charged with child pornography offences last year.
